While a layover in Stockholm from NYO requires more planning than airports closer to the city center, the journey rewards travelers with access to one of Scandinavia&#8217;s most beautiful capitals &#8211; medieval cobblestone streets, waterfront promenades, and world-class museums await those with enough time to venture beyond the terminal.<\/p> <div class=\"alert-box\" style=\"background-color: #fff3cd; border-left: 4px solid #ffc107; padding: 15px; margin: 20px 0;\"> <h2 id=\"before-you-leave-the-airport\" style=\"margin-top: 0;\">Before You Leave the Airport<\/h2> <ul> <li><strong>Visa Requirements:<\/strong> Sweden is part of the Schengen Area. EU\/EEA citizens need only a valid ID card. US, Canadian, Australian, and many other passport holders can enter visa-free for up to 90 days within 180 days. Check <a href=\"https:\/\/www.iatatravelcentre.com?ref=yopki.com\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">IATA Travel Centre<\/a> for your specific nationality.<\/li> <li><strong>Language:<\/strong> Swedish is the official language, but English proficiency is exceptionally high throughout Sweden &#8211; nearly everyone speaks English fluently.<\/li> <li><strong>Transit Time Warning:<\/strong> NYO is 100km from Stockholm. The bus journey takes approximately 1 hour 25 minutes each way. Budget at minimum 6-7 hours total layover time to leave the airport (1.5 hours to city + 2-3 hours exploring + 1.5 hours return + 1.5 hours security\/boarding buffer).<\/li> <li><strong>Currency:<\/strong> Sweden uses Swedish Krona (SEK\/kr). Most places accept cards, but avoid airport currency exchange counters &#8211; use ATMs or a Wise\/Revolut card for better rates.<\/li> <\/ul> <\/div> <h2 id=\"airport-amenities-at-a-glance\">Airport Amenities at a Glance<\/h2> <p>Stockholm Skavsta Airport is a smaller facility compared to Stockholm Arlanda, but it offers essential amenities for layover passengers. Here&#8217;s what to prioritize based on how much time you have:<\/p> <h3>3-4 Hours in Stockholm (9-10 Hour Total Layover)<\/h3> <p>With limited time, stick to Gamla Stan (Old Town), Stockholm&#8217;s medieval heart located just a short walk from Stockholm Central Station:<\/p> <ul> <li><strong>Gamla Stan:<\/strong> Wander the cobblestone streets, admire colorful 17th-century buildings, and visit Stortorget, the main square. Free to explore.<\/li> <li><strong>Royal Palace:<\/strong> Exterior viewing is free; if time permits, catch the changing of the guard (check schedule online).<\/li> <li><strong>Quick Fika:<\/strong> Grab a Swedish coffee and cinnamon bun at a caf\u00e9 in Gamla Stan &#8211; &#8220;fika&#8221; is Sweden&#8217;s beloved coffee break tradition.<\/li> <\/ul> <h3>5-6 Hours in Stockholm (11-12 Hour Total Layover)<\/h3> <p>Add one museum or waterfront exploration to your Gamla Stan visit:<\/p> <ul> <li><strong>Vasa Museum:<\/strong> Home to a 17th-century warship that sank on its maiden voyage and was salvaged 333 years later. Located on Djurg\u00e5rden island, accessible by tram or bus from the city center. Entry ~160 kr.<\/li> <li><strong>City Hall (Stadshuset):<\/strong> Climb the tower for panoramic views of Stockholm&#8217;s 14 islands. Entry ~70 kr for tower access.<\/li> <li><strong>Waterfront Walk:<\/strong> Stroll along Strandv\u00e4gen boulevard or explore the trendy S\u00f6dermalm neighborhood for vintage shops and caf\u00e9s.<\/li> <\/ul> <h3>7+ Hours in Stockholm (13+ Hour Total Layover)<\/h3> <p>With a full day, you can experience multiple neighborhoods and attractions:<\/p> <ul> <li><strong>ABBA Museum:<\/strong> Interactive exhibits celebrating Sweden&#8217;s most famous pop group. Located on Djurg\u00e5rden. Entry ~250 kr.<\/li> <li><strong>Skansen Open-Air Museum:<\/strong> The world&#8217;s oldest open-air museum featuring historic Swedish buildings, Nordic animals, and cultural demonstrations. Entry ~220 kr.<\/li> <li><strong>Fotografiska:<\/strong> Contemporary photography museum in a converted customs house with stunning waterfront views. Entry ~185 kr.<\/li> <li><strong>Lunch in S\u00f6dermalm:<\/strong> Explore the hipster district&#8217;s food halls, vintage boutiques, and scenic viewpoints at Monteliusv\u00e4gen.<\/li> <\/ul> <p><strong>Important:<\/strong> Remember that you need to be back at NYO at least 2 hours before an international flight. The last bus from Stockholm Central Station to Skavsta typically departs 2.5-3 hours before flight departures, so plan accordingly.<\/p> <h2 id=\"layover-budget-breakdown\">Layover Budget Breakdown<\/h2> <p>Here&#8217;s what to expect for costs during your Stockholm airport layover:<\/p> <table style=\"width: 100%; covers every nationality and destination<\/li> <\/ul> <h2 id=\"insider-tips-for-stockholm-skavsta-airport\">Insider Tips for Stockholm Skavsta Airport<\/h2> <ul> <li><strong>Book the airport bus in advance:<\/strong> Online tickets for the Stockholm-Skavsta bus are cheaper than buying at the airport. Check schedules and book at least a day ahead for the best rates.<\/li> <li><strong>NYO is a budget airline hub:<\/strong> Expect basic facilities compared to Stockholm Arlanda (ARN). Pack snacks and entertainment if you&#8217;re staying at the airport for extended periods.<\/li> <li><strong>Consider Nyk\u00f6ping instead:<\/strong> If you have 4-6 hours but not enough time for Stockholm, take S\u00f6rmlandstrafiken&#8217;s bus 515 to Nyk\u00f6ping city center (15-20 minutes). This charming small town offers caf\u00e9s, a medieval castle, and waterfront walks without the long journey to Stockholm.<\/li> <li><strong>Winter layovers:<\/strong> Sweden&#8217;s winter days are short (December-February). If your layover is during winter months, factor in limited daylight hours &#8211; sunset can be as early as 3 PM. Plan indoor activities like museums.<\/li> <li><strong>Swedish payment culture:<\/strong> Sweden is nearly cashless. Water bottle refill stations are available, and private nursing rooms are available for mothers traveling with infants.<\/p> <h3>How long of a layover do I need to leave Stockholm airport?<\/h3> <p>For Stockholm Skavsta Airport (NYO), you need at minimum 7-8 hours total layover time to leave the airport and visit Stockholm. This accounts for: 1 hour 25 minutes bus ride to Stockholm Central Station, 2-3 hours exploring the city, 1 hour 25 minutes return bus journey, and 1.5-2 hours for security and boarding before your next flight. With 9-10 hours, you can comfortably visit Gamla Stan. With 11-12 hours, add a museum. With 13+ hours, you can explore multiple neighborhoods and attractions.<\/p> <h3>Are there lounges at Stockholm airport?<\/h3> <p>Yes, paid lounge access is available at Stockholm Skavsta Airport (NYO), offering amenities such as comfortable seating and refreshments.
